While you can get a welding gas tank in many other sizes, most welders choose a cylinder with a size of 40, 80, or 125 cubic feet (cf) with mig mixtures or argon gas for tig. Web our gas cylinder sizes, materials of construction and valve types are determined by regulatory guidelines set by cga (compressed gas association) and dot (department of transportation), to name a few.
